Step 1
Turn off the phone for a certain part of the day so you can focus without interruption or distraction. Phone calls such as wrong numbers and marketing calls will distract you from what needs to be done.
-
Step 2
Ask your family to treat your work day just like any other work day regardless if it is in the home or in an office. It is important that they recognize that your work is just the same as it would be in an office elsewhere. You have just as much responsibility.
-
Step 3
Turn off other distractions such as phones, cell phones, TV and anything else that can interrupt your train of thought. Ask family members or roommates to respect the quiet you need to finish your work and stay motivated.
-
Step 4
Make a list of everything you will complete in a day. Go through each task one by one and tick them off. You will feel a sense of accomplishment by doing this and it will help keep you on track and motivated.
-
Step 5
Put up pictures around your work space that can motivate you. If you have a dream of going to the tropics, put a beach photo up. If you have a dream of living in a beautiful house or having a beautiful car, then put photos of these up.
